<div dir="ltr">Hi guys,<div><br></div><div><span style="font-size: 13px;">What do you think about introducing this Path property:</span></div><div><span style="font-size: 13px;">     </span><br></div><div>    @property</div><div>    def suffixless_name(self):</div><div><span style="font-size: 13px;">        return self.name[:-len(self.suffix)] if self.suffix else self.name</span><br></div><div><span style="font-size: 13px;"><br></span></div><div><span style="font-size: 13px;">It's simple but I'd really hate to have this conditional slicing in user code.</span></div><div><span style="font-size: 13px;"><br></span></div><div><span style="font-size: 13px;"><br></span></div><div><span style="font-size: 13px;">Thanks,</span></div><div><span style="font-size: 13px;">Ram.</span></div></div>